A Study on the Emergency Alert Service using a Coordinates Techniques One-Time PAD in an T-DMB Environment

2014 
This paper focuses on the research of the problem and the prevention of the catastrophy which the T-DMB Emergency Alert Message would cause by changing the contents paralyze the national communication channels during the transferring process. The T-DMB Emergency Alert which is used when the Disaster occur. Using the notice support message of that program. Protecting not just vicious attacks but forceful channel transfer rights and sending coded no-public certification information coordination method along with video. Since suing T-DMB Emergency Alert Message could give the right to transfer channels and could be moved to a different channel. So in this case all T-DMB receivers are the targets of the vicious Emergency Alert Broadcast. This paper compares the current Emergency Alert Broadcast Service which T-DMB Broadcast and the One-Time PAD based message alert which traditional service model provides. Suggested research content could be applied to all other Emergency Alert casts of digital broadcasts and national broadcasting system.
